Abstract
Zinc diethyldithiocarbamate, zinc diethyldithiocarbamate-phosphate and zinc phosphate have been synthesized. They have been characterized using DTA-TG, IR spectra and X-ray. The dithiocarbamate and phosphate contents have been determined spectrophotometrically and volumetrically, respectively. Fungicidal activity of the compounds has been tested by well diffusion method using fungi Fusarium sp.
